What to Know About Ponferrada

Key Facts

Ponferrada is a municipality and city located in the province of León, within the autonomous community of Castilla y León in northwestern Spain. Situated in the heart of the El Bierzo region, Ponferrada serves as the capital and largest urban center of this distinctive comarca, positioned along the banks of the Sil River where it meets the Boeza River. With an approximate population of around 65,000 residents, Ponferrada covers an area of approximately 283 square kilometers, making it a significant hub in this mountainous area known for its unique microclimate and cultural heritage. The municipality is administratively divided into multiple parishes and neighborhoods that reflect its historical growth from a small settlement to its current status. Ponferrada is most famous for the impressive Templar Castle (Castillo de los Templarios), a monumental fortress that dominates the cityscape and serves as a major tourist attraction, alongside its well-preserved old town with medieval architecture. The city's economy has historically been tied to mining, particularly coal extraction in the surrounding mountains, though it has diversified into services, tourism, and agriculture, with local wine production under the Bierzo Denomination of Origin being particularly notable.
